WebJewish prayer features an elaborate tradition of texts and accompanying actions that have roots in the practices of the Holy Temple in Jerusalem, and perhaps in traditions of prayer outside the Temple. These rituals were shaped most fundamentally, by the rabbis of the generations immediately after the destruction of the Second Temple in 70 CE. WebFunerals and funeral prayers in Islam (Arabic: جنازة, romanized: Janazah) follow fairly specific rites, though they are subject to regional interpretation and variation in custom. After a seventy-year exile the Temple was rebuilt in Jerusalem. However, by this stage there was a high degree of assimilation, and so it was during this period that Ezra and the Men of the Great Assembly started to formulate prayers and blessings to be recited by the people, and instituted …
